全网整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:400-708-3566

jQuery实现选项卡功能(两种方法)

效果图:

代码如下:

<!DOCTYPE html>
<html>
 <head>
 <meta charset="UTF-8">
 <script src="http://code.jquery.com/jquery-1.8.0.min.js"></script>
 <title>JQuery 源码分析</title>
 <style>
 #div1 div{width: 200px;height: 200px;border: 1px solid #FF0000;display: none;}
 .active{background: red;}
 *{margin: 0;padding: 0;}
 .tab:after{content: '';display: block;clear: both;}
 .tab li{width: 150px;height: 30px;line-height: 30px;text-align: center;cursor: pointer;list-style: none;float: left;margin: 0 10px;background: #ABCDEF;border-radius: 5px;}
 .tab li.active{background: #000;color:#fff;}
 .content:after{content: '';display: block;clear: both;}
 .content li{width: 460px;height: 300px;padding:20px;background: #f7f7f7;display: none;}
 </style>
 </head>
 <body>
 <div id="div1">
 <input class="active" type="button" value="1" />
 <input type="button" value="2"/>
 <input type="button" value="3"/>
 <div style="display: block;">11111111111</div>
 <div>22222222222</div>
 <div>333333333333</div>
 </div>
 <ul class="tab">
 <li class="active">1</li>
 <li>2</li>
 <li>3</li>
 </ul>
 <ul class="content">
 <li style="display: block;">111111111111</li>
 <li>222222222222</li>
 <li>333333333333</li>
 </ul>
 <script>
 $(function(){
 //jQuery 方法一
 $('#div1').find('input').click(function(){
 $('#div1').find('input').attr('class','');
 $('#div1').find('div').css('display','none')
 $(this).attr('class','active');
 $('#div1').find('div').eq($(this).index()).css('display','block');
 });
 //jQuery 方法二
 $('.tab').find('li').click(function(){
 var index = $(this).index();
 $(this).addClass('active').siblings().removeClass('active');
 $('.content').find('li').eq(index).show().siblings().hide();
 })
 })
 </script>
 </body>
</html>

以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持!


# jquery  # 选项卡  # 基于jQuery实现选项卡效果  # jquery Banner轮播选项卡  # jQuery EasyUI Tab 选项卡问题小结  # 基于jquery实现最简单的选项卡切换效果  # 基于JQuery的6个Tab选项卡插件  # jquery tools之tabs 选项卡/页签  # jQuery之选项卡的简单实现  # JQuery Tab选项卡效果代码改进版  # jQuery实现选项卡切换效果简单演示  # width  # div  # height  # px  # min  # js 


相关文章: 已有域名和空间如何快速搭建网站?  魔方云NAT建站如何实现端口转发?  免费制作统计图的网站有哪些,如何看待现如今年轻人买房难的情况?  免费视频制作网站,更新又快又好的免费电影网站?  在线ppt制作网站有哪些,请推荐几个好的课件下载的网站?  制作宣传网站的软件,小红书可以宣传网站吗?  可靠的网站设计制作软件,做网站设计需要什么样的电脑配置?  网站制作公司排行榜,抖音怎样做个人官方网站  如何撰写建站申请书?关键要点有哪些?  在线流程图制作网站手机版,谁能推荐几个好的CG原画资源网站么?  高防网站服务器:DDoS防御与BGP线路的AI智能防护方案  高端建站三要素:定制模板、企业官网与响应式设计优化  如何快速生成专业多端适配建站电话?  公司网站建设制作费用,想建设一个属于自己的企业网站,该如何去做?  个人网站制作流程图片大全,个人网站如何注销?  如何通过服务器快速搭建网站?完整步骤解析  如何挑选高效建站主机与优质域名?  七夕网站制作视频,七夕大促活动怎么报名?  如何通过VPS建站实现广告与增值服务盈利?  孙琪峥织梦建站教程如何优化数据库安全?  如何通过免费商城建站系统源码自定义网站主题与功能?  装修招标网站设计制作流程,装修招标流程?  建站之星展会模版如何一键下载生成?  深圳防火门网站制作公司,深圳中天明防火门怎么编码?  北京营销型网站制作公司,可以用python做一个营销推广网站吗?  如何通过wdcp面板快速创建网站?  香港服务器网站推广:SEO优化与外贸独立站搭建策略  打鱼网站制作软件,波克捕鱼官方号怎么注册?  建站主机服务器选购指南:轻量应用与VPS配置解析  建站之星多图banner生成与模板自定义指南  如何通过虚拟主机快速搭建个人网站?  再谈Python中的字符串与字符编码(推荐)  香港服务器网站生成指南:免费资源整合与高速稳定配置方案  网页设计网站制作软件,microsoft office哪个可以创建网页?  成都网站制作价格表,现在成都广电的单独网络宽带有多少的,资费是什么情况呢?  如何用美橙互联一键搭建多站合一网站?  如何注册花生壳免费域名并搭建个人网站?  青岛网站设计制作公司,查询青岛招聘信息的网站有哪些?  建站之星如何实现五合一智能建站与营销推广?  学生网站制作软件,一个12岁的学生写小说,应该去什么样的网站?  如何在景安服务器上快速搭建个人网站?  安徽网站建设与外贸建站服务专业定制方案  如何在阿里云通过域名搭建网站?  简单实现Android验证码  外汇网站制作流程,如何在工商银行网站上做外汇买卖?  jQuery 常见小例汇总  制作网站公司那家好,网络公司是做什么的?  如何选择可靠的免备案建站服务器?  如何零基础开发自助建站系统?完整教程解析  在线制作视频的网站有哪些,电脑如何制作视频短片? 

您的项目需求

*请认真填写需求信息,我们会在24小时内与您取得联系。